8.2 Measurement
8.2.1 Message OUTSIDE LIGHT ERROR
Cause: The measurement is not possible because too much outside light reaches the
camera.
Action: Identify the light source (for example sun shining into an open tank or a
translucent pipe) and block the light from getting to the prism at the sensor tip.
8.2.2 Message NO OPTICAL IMAGE
The optical image can be seen from selecting 3 SENSOR STATUS at the Main menu, Sec-
tion 5.4.1. There are several possible causes:
1. The prism is heavily coated, Section 4.1. Perform prism wash if available, Sec-
tion 5.1.3 “Testing prism wash”. Remove sensor from line and clean prism manu-
ally.
2. There is moisture condensation in the sensor head, see Section 8.1.7.
3. The sensor head temperature is too high, see Section 8.1.8.
4. The light source is faulty. When the sensor is removed from the process, the yellow
lashing light can be seen through the prism. Note: The light is only visible at
an oblique angle. Also check the LED value in the Sensor status display (select 3
SENSOR STATUS in the Main menu); if the value is clearly below 100, LED fault is not
likely.
5. There are negative spikes in the optical image. The probable cause is dust or in-
gerprints on the CCD window.
6. The CCD card in the sensor is faulty. See Section 7.3, “Disassembling and assem-
bling the sensor”.
8.2.3 Message PRISM COATED
Cause: The optical surface of the prism is coated by the process medium or impurities
in the process medium.
Action: Perform prism wash if available, Section 5.1.3 “Testing prism wash”. Remove
sensor from line and clean prism manually.
If the problem is recurrent, consider improving the low conditions (see Section 2.2,
“Mounting the sensor”) or, if prism wash is available, adjust the wash parameters, see
Section 6.5, “Coniguring prism wash”.
